Understanding the Basics: WIC and Walmart

Before we get into the online details, let’s clarify a few things. WIC is a government program providing food benefits to low-income pregnant, postpartum, and breastfeeding women, infants, and children up to age five. These benefits can be used to purchase specific foods, like fruits, vegetables, milk, eggs, and formula, at authorized stores. Walmart is a major retailer, offering groceries both in-store and online. So, can you use your WIC benefits to buy groceries from Walmart online?

The Big Question: Does Walmart Online Accept WIC?

Unfortunately, at this time, you can’t use your WIC benefits directly on Walmart’s website or app for online grocery orders. This means you won’t be able to input your WIC card information during the checkout process online.

Using Walmart’s In-Store Pickup Option

One workaround that many families use is Walmart’s in-store pickup option. This method combines the convenience of online shopping with the ability to use your WIC benefits. Here’s how it generally works:

  • Create an Online Order: You shop for your groceries online at Walmart’s website or app and select the items you want.
  • Choose In-Store Pickup: During checkout, choose the option to pick up your order at your local Walmart store.
  • Pay In-Store with WIC: When you arrive at the store to pick up your order, you’ll go to the designated pickup area. At that point, you pay for the WIC-eligible items with your WIC card.
  • Pay for Remaining Items: Any items not covered by WIC can be paid for with another form of payment, like cash or a debit card.

This can be a convenient solution, but remember to confirm that your local Walmart location participates and what their specific pickup procedures are for WIC.

Communication is Key: Confirming WIC Eligibility at Pickup

Once you arrive at Walmart to pick up your online order, communicating with the store staff is important. While the website might not allow WIC, the in-store experience is where it happens. Here’s what you should do:

Step Description
1 Inform the Staff: Tell the pickup attendant that you plan to use WIC.
2 Present Your WIC Card: Have your WIC card ready. The staff will need to process it.
3 Separate Transactions: You may need to do separate transactions, one for WIC-eligible items and another for non-WIC items.
4 Verify Purchases: Check the receipt to ensure all WIC purchases are correctly processed.
